Refunds and returns

The good part is that when you buy online you have a lot more rights than if you purchased something from bricks and mortar stores. You can return unwanted items within 14 days of purchase and receive your money back. You also have the legal right to cancel your order if the goods aren't as described or not fit for purpose.

Many retailers provide customers with extended return periods than the minimum legal requirement, and this is an excellent way to increase sales by enabling people to try out products without pressure and to make more confident purchasing decisions. However, the greater levels of transparency and certainty required for returns can prove difficult for retailers selling online, especially during peak season when more items are returned.

Whether an item is eligible for a refund is determined by the policy for returns of the retailer that must be clearly stated on the store's website. Some retailers will only issue a refund for the original cost of the product and not cover delivery or processing charges, while others will only give a refund for the total amount of your purchase including delivery and handling costs.

Some retailers may not refund certain items such as DVDs or music when the seal is damaged perishables, food items, or items that have been made to order or personalised. In these instances you will receive an exchange or credit.

If you receive defective goods, the retailer has 30 days to offer an exchange or repair. If you aren't satisfied with the outcome, or if the retailer does not respond to your concerns, you can contact the Citizens Advice consumer helpline.
